Geovision 82-VMSPRO0-0064 VMS Pro 64-Channel License
Overview
The Geovision 82-VMSPRO0-0064 is a 64-channel expansion license for the Geovision VMS Pro platform. If you're scaling a Geovision-based surveillance deployment beyond your current channel count, this license tier is the mechanism for getting there — adding up to 64 channels of camera capacity within the VMS Pro software environment. As a software license product, there is no physical hardware involved; what you're purchasing is the channel entitlement that unlocks recording, management, and monitoring capacity within the Geovision ecosystem.
The 64-channel scope of the 82-VMSPRO0-0064 (often searched as 82 VMSPRO0 0064) makes it appropriate for mid-to-large deployments — think multi-floor commercial buildings, campus environments, or warehouse facilities where camera counts are significant and centralized VMS management is the operational requirement. For smaller deployments under 16 or 32 cameras, a lower channel-count license in the same video management software family will avoid over-provisioning.

Integration & Compatibility
The 82-VMSPRO0-0064 is designed for use within the Geovision VMS Pro software ecosystem. Compatibility with specific Geovision IP cameras and NVR appliances should be confirmed against the active Geovision compatibility matrix, as VMS software versions and camera firmware versions must align. If you are pairing this license with network video recorders or third-party ONVIF cameras, confirm ONVIF profile support with Geovision documentation for your deployment version.
